Early Morning Departure from Delhi
Most Sunrise Taj Mahal Tour Packages start around 2:00 AM to 3:00 AM from Delhi. Travelers are collected by a private vehicle from the hotels, airport, or railway station. The Yamuna Expressway will take approximately 3-4 hours to reach the road.
It's still smooth and comfortable in early hours. Some tourists like to have less traffic on the highway. Refreshments and short breaks are sometimes provided on a tour.

Agra Fort
Agra Fort is in close vicinity to Taj Mahal and is a symbol of Mughal strength and architecture. History fans flock to the beautiful courtyards, royal halls and red sandstone walls.
Mehtab Bagh
Mehtab Bagh has a serene garden view from across the river Yamuna. This is a lovely place to take some beautiful Taj Mahal photos.
Itmad-ud-Daulah
The detailed marble work and elegant Mughal design of the Tomb of I'timād-ud-Daulah. It is sometimes referred to as the “Baby Taj.”

Top 5 FAQs
1. What time does the Sunrise Taj Mahal Tour from Delhi start?
Most tours begin between 2:00 AM and 3:00 AM to reach Agra before sunrise.
2. How long does the Delhi to Agra journey take?
The journey takes around 3 to 4 hours through the Yamuna Expressway.
3. Which is the best season for a Sunrise Taj Mahal Tour?
October to March offers pleasant weather and beautiful sunrise views.
4. Can travelers return to Delhi on the same day?
Yes, most Sunrise Taj Mahal Tours include same day return to Delhi.
5. Is the Taj Mahal open every day?
The Taj Mahal remains open every day except Friday.
